WHAT IS POLYMER SCREED FLOORING?

Polymer screed flooring is a versatile type of resilient flooring derived from elastic materials, offering numerous advantages for your project. Benefits include same-day curing, extreme durability, water resistance, non-slip modifications, chemical-resistant alterations, and a variety of stylish options.

When installed, polymer screed floors are poured as liquids and spread over surfaces to harden and cure. We offer different types of polymer screed with various curing times, from being usable within a day to taking a few days to fully set.

Additionally, they can be modified with self-smoothing properties, ensuring an exceptionally level surface.

Epoxy Resin Flooring

Epoxy flooring, solid resin flooring, and terrazzo floors are all combinations of polymer resins. These resins harden and form a single cohesive material that is at least 2mm thick. If the layer of hardened and cured resin is less than two millimeters thick, it is known as a resin floor coating. Epoxy resin flooring is not only renowned for its extremely high durability, perfect for any situation, but can also cope with the harsh usage you would find in a commercial setting, with constant footfall. Epoxy resin floors also increase the strength and durability of concrete and can protect the floor from harsh chemicals. Epoxy floors can also increase the light reflectivity of the floor and bond easily with cement or concrete, completely adhering to the pre-existing subfloor.

Terrazzo Flooring

Traditional Terrazzo flooring is constructed with chips of your choice from marble, quartz, glass, granite set in a surface of concrete or epoxy resin. Your Terrazzo may include metal strips to divide sections. After curing, a uniformly textured surface is achieved using a grinder, with slight depressions filled with a matching grout material, hand-troweled before the whole surface is cleaned, polished and sealed.

Thin-set epoxy terrazzo has the advantage of allowing a wider selection of colours, and being much thinner, lighter and stronger. However, it is generally only used for interior applications as it tends to lose its colour outside. Terrazzo is often used for its extremely long-lasting qualities and its ability to be refinished when required. Terrazzo is impervious to water and staining, and is resistant to chipping. You can also change the properties of the material to make it more slip-resistant, making a safer floor overall.

Methyl Methacrylate Flooring

Methyl methacrylate resin flooring is a dual system polymer able to withstand weak acids and other solvents. Epoxy has a gentler cure rate as compared to Methyl methacrylate floors, and it requires more than one coat to remove the porosity of the concrete. Polyurethane Flooring

Polyurethane flooring boasts a few extra features over epoxy resin flooring. Polyurethane resin is great for industrial flooring as it boasts enhanced durability compared to epoxy resin, as well as an extremely high chemical resistance, temperature resistance, and abrasion and slip resistance.
